  2. Sep 1, 2023 · All VALORANT ranks, except for Radiant, have three different tiers. The larger number means the closer you are to the next rank. As you progress through the ranks and earn RR from playing, you'll move to the next tier or rank after reaching 100.

  6. Aug 1, 2024 · Here are the 25 Valorant ranks in order: Iron (1-3) Bronze (1-3) Silver (1-3) Gold (1-3) Platinum (1-3) Diamond (1-3) Ascendant (1-3) Immortal (1-3) Radiant. Valorant didn’t always have 25 ranks. In fact, at launch, it only had 22.
